You need to find the length and the cross sectional area of the wire in order to calculate the resistance.
A = πr2 = π(0.25 x 10-3 m)2 ≅ 1.963 x 10-7 m2
(a)
L = V/A
V = m/density = (1.0 kg) / (8.96 x 103 kg/m3) ≅ 1.116 x 10-4 m3
L = (1.116 x 10-4 m3)/(1.963 x 10-7 m2) ≅ 568.5 m
(b)
R = ρL/A = (1.68 x 10-8 Ωm)(568.5 m) / (1.963 x 10-7 m2) ≅ 48.65 Ω
